Characteristics

The Australian Terrier is a small, sturdy dog with a wiry coat and a playful personality. They are known for their alertness, loyalty, and affection towards their owners. On the other hand, the Miniature Schnauzer is a small to medium-sized breed with a distinctive beard and eyebrows. They are intelligent, energetic, and friendly. When these two breeds are crossed, you can expect a mix of these characteristics in the offspring.

Size and Appearance

The size and appearance of the Australian Terrier with Miniature Schnauzer mix can vary depending on the genetics inherited from each parent. Generally, they are small to medium-sized dogs with a wiry or curly coat that may come in various colors such as black, silver, or tan. They may have a beard and eyebrows like the Miniature Schnauzer or a compact body like the Australian Terrier.

Temperament

Both the Australian Terrier and Miniature Schnauzer are known for their lively and friendly nature. The crossbreed may inherit these traits and be a playful, affectionate, and outgoing companion. They are likely to be good with children and other pets if socialized properly from a young age. Additionally, they may exhibit a protective streak inherited from their terrier ancestry.

Grooming and Care

The grooming needs of an Australian Terrier with Miniature Schnauzer mix can vary depending on the type of coat they inherit. If they have a wiry coat like the Australian Terrier, they may require regular brushing to prevent matting. If they have a curly coat like the Miniature Schnauzer, they may need regular grooming to prevent tangling. Regular baths, nail trimming, and dental care are also essential for their overall health and well-being.

Exercise Requirements

Both the Australian Terrier and Miniature Schnauzer are active breeds that require regular exercise to stay healthy and happy. The crossbreed may have a moderate to high energy level and will benefit from daily walks, playtime, and interactive games. Providing mental stimulation through training and enrichment activities is also important to prevent boredom and behavioral issues.

Health Considerations

Like all dogs, the Australian Terrier with Miniature Schnauzer mix may be prone to certain health issues inherited from their parent breeds. Some common health concerns to watch out for include:

  • Patellar Luxation
  • Progressive Retinal Atrophy
  • Hip Dysplasia
  • Diabetes

Regular veterinary check-ups, a balanced diet, proper exercise, and early detection of any health issues are essential for ensuring the well-being of your crossbreed companion.
